Runtime Broker là gì và cách khắc phục lỗi chiếm dụng tài nguyên máy tính

Bạn đã bao giờ gặp tình trạng máy tính bỗng dưng chạy chậm, dù chỉ đang thực hiện các tác vụ đơn giản? Khi mở Task Manager, bạn thấy một tiến trình có tên Runtime Broker chiếm dụng RAM và CPU cao bất thường. Vậy Runtime Broker là gì? Tại sao nó lại ngốn nhiều tài nguyên đến vậy? Bài viết này sẽ giải đáp thắc mắc của bạn và hướng dẫn cách khắc phục lỗi Runtime Broker hiệu quả.
Runtime Broker là gì?
Runtime Broker là một tiến trình hệ thống được tích hợp sẵn trong Windows, có nhiệm vụ quản lý quyền truy cập của các ứng dụng Universal Windows Platform (UWP) trên máy tính. Nó đóng vai trò quan trọng trong việc bảo vệ sự riêng tư và bảo mật của người dùng khi chạy các ứng dụng UWP. Runtime Broker không phải là virus hay phần mềm độc hại, bạn hoàn toàn có thể yên tâm về sự hiện diện của nó trên hệ thống.
Hình ảnh minh họa Runtime Broker trong Task Manager
Tuy nhiên, trong một số trường hợp, Runtime Broker có thể gặp lỗi và chiếm dụng RAM, CPU cao bất thường, gây ảnh hưởng đến hiệu suất hoạt động của máy tính.
Tại sao Runtime Broker chiếm nhiều RAM và CPU?
Thông thường, Runtime Broker chỉ sử dụng một lượng nhỏ RAM (vài MB). Tuy nhiên, khi ứng dụng UWP gặp sự cố, Runtime Broker có thể chiếm dụng tới hàng GB RAM, khiến máy tính chạy chậm. Việc Runtime Broker chiếm dụng tài nguyên khi ứng dụng UWP đang chạy là điều bình thường. Nhưng nếu nó chiếm hơn 15% RAM, rất có thể đã xảy ra lỗi. Lúc này, bạn cần kiểm tra và khắc phục ngay.
Kiểm tra dung lượng Runtime BrokerKiểm tra mức sử dụng RAM của Runtime Broker trong Task Manager
Cách khắc phục lỗi Runtime Broker
Dưới đây là một số cách khắc phục lỗi Runtime Broker hiệu quả:
1. Dừng Runtime Broker
Cách nhanh nhất để xử lý tình trạng này là dừng tiến trình Runtime Broker. Bạn có thể thực hiện theo các bước sau:
- Mở Task Manager (Ctrl + Shift + Esc).
- Tìm đến tiến trình “Runtime Broker” trong tab Processes.
- Click chuột phải vào “Runtime Broker” và chọn “End task”.
- Khởi động lại máy tính.
Mở Task Manager bằng cách click chuột phải vào thanh Taskbar
Chọn End task để dừng tiến trình Runtime Broker
2. Tinh chỉnh Registry
Một cách khác để khắc phục lỗi Runtime Broker là chỉnh sửa Registry. Tuy nhiên, hãy cẩn thận khi thực hiện thao tác này, vì việc chỉnh sửa sai Registry có thể gây ra lỗi hệ thống.
- Mở Registry Editor bằng cách gõ “regedit” vào ô tìm kiếm và nhấn Enter.
- Điều hướng đến khóa:
H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esTimeBrokerSvc
. - Thay đổi giá trị “Start” từ 3 thành 4.
Thay đổi giá trị Start trong Registry Editor
3. Vô hiệu hóa ứng dụng chạy nền
Ứng dụng chạy nền có thể là nguyên nhân khiến Runtime Broker chiếm dụng nhiều tài nguyên. Hãy tắt các ứng dụng không cần thiết chạy nền để giảm tải cho hệ thống.
- Mở Settings (Windows + i).
- Chọn Privacy.
- Tìm đến mục Background apps và tắt các ứng dụng không cần thiết.
Tắt ứng dụng chạy nền trong Settings
Kết luận
Runtime Broker là một thành phần quan trọng của Windows, nhưng đôi khi nó có thể gây ra sự cố. Hy vọng bài viết này đã giúp bạn hiểu rõ hơn về Runtime Broker và cách khắc phục lỗi chiếm dụng tài nguyên. Nếu bạn đã thử tất cả các cách trên mà vẫn chưa giải quyết được vấn đề, hãy để lại bình luận bên dưới để chúng tôi hỗ trợ thêm.